Transaction 2173729b23fc4265e6899c995104984e5d4f9b924fae849fa3d2d0eec1875b03
1 Input
1 Output
-
2173729b23fc4265e6899c995104984e5d4f9b924fae849fa3d2d0eec1875b03:0
- value
- 852243
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ca04906fb6a5305c877bfbe4c7c2825b0e01ff9b OP_EQUAL
- address
- 3L7BtRK7eaz99dVujbGsHjS2WgmmXG69hu